Your Impact The Senior Manager, Marketing Operations Technology Enablement leads a portfolio of marketing technology initiatives that drive performance, data utilization, and operational efficiency. This role aligns Marketing, Technology, and cross-functional teams to integrate technology into end-to-end workflows and operating models.

The Sr. Manager translates business priorities into actionable road maps, standardized requirements, and operational readiness plans, enabling teams to effectively leverage marketing technology, automation, and analytics. They oversee delivery across the portfolio, leading a team of project managers and ensuring clear prioritization, governance, and execution.

This role fosters cross-functional collaboration across Marketing, Technology, DACI, Digital, Pricing and Promotion, Operations, and Merchandising, while providing leadership with visibility into progress, risks, and dependencies across key platforms such as Adobe Content Supply Chain, Customer Data Platform, Content Management System, Digital Asset Management, personalization, planning tools, and performance measurement.

What You Will Do

  • Lead portfolio of Marketing Operations Technology initiatives, ensuring successful planning, integration, and adoption of solutions that improve marketing performance, operational efficiency, and data-driven decision-making.
  • Manage and develop a team of project managers responsible for delivering marketing technology initiatives, providing prioritization, oversight, and coaching to ensure consistent execution across the portfolio.
  • Translate marketing and business priorities into technology roadmaps, integrated delivery plans, and operational readiness strategies that support scalable marketing workflows and platform adoption.
  • Drive cross-functional collaboration across Marketing, Technology, Data, DACI, Digital, Pricing/Promo, Operations, and Merchandising to ensure alignment, resourcing, and successful execution of marketing technology initiatives.
  • Oversee the integration and optimization of key marketing platforms—including Adobe Content Supply Chain, Customer Data Platform, Content Management System, Digital Asset Management, personalization, planning tools, and performance measurement—ensuring solutions support effective data utilization and customer insights.
  • Operationalize governance frameworks, delivery standards, and marketing technology operating models that enable consistent execution, clear ownership, and scalable processes across the marketing technology ecosystem.
  • Provide leadership visibility through executive reporting on initiative progress, risks, dependencies, financials, and value realization across the marketing technology portfolio.
  • Support vendor strategy and engagement, including participation in RFI/RFP processes and collaboration with technology partners to ensure solutions meet marketing and business objectives.
  • Build, lead, and develop a high-performing team, fostering a culture of accountability, continuous improvement, and strong cross-functional partnership while ensuring alignment to business priorities and organizational goals.
Minimum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ree Marketing, Business or related field or equivalent years of experience in lieu of education requirement, if applicable
  • 8 Years of General Marketing experience
  • 6 Years experience developing project Work Breakdown Structures (WBS) / User Stories used to create project schedules and estimate
  • 6 Years experience in program and project management
  • 1 Year leadership experience with direct report responsibility, comfortable managing a team
Preferred Skills/Education
  • 3 Years experience managing operational, program, and/or project financial budgets
  • 4 Years experience using formal business process improvement methodologies
  • 4 Years corporate experience, retail a plus
Pay Range: $116,400.00 - $194,500.00 annually Starting rate of pay may vary based on factors including, but not limited to, position offered, location, education, training, and/or experience.
